Discovered the Hidden Garden over a year ago now and itâs one of my favourite places to go. Great coffee (no additional charges for milk alternatives), beautiful views and dog friendly! The little treats they serve your dog are an added bonus (no charge either!) my pooch loves a visit. We have been in all weathers, although most of the seating area is outside there are some wonderful covered nooks to curl up with blankets galore and even a pizza stove burning logs to keep you warm in the winter. The cakes and food are delicious and the additional pop up food stalls they host are brilliant. Highly recommend for a cosy catch up away from the high street bustle.
